This is the best case scenario random stop on the side of the road type restaurant for Western Washington. The venue is nice and clean and the staff are friendly it was generally a very laid-back atmosphere. The menu featured very typical side of the road type food including cold sandwiches hot sandwiches and an array of seafood options as you would expect. The waitress is very cordial and down to earth and very welcoming. This is a family-friendly spot worth checking out when you find yourself on the road back to i-5 after visiting the coast on the weekend. There are funky fish related decorations throughout the restaurant paintings and sculptures and even a little souvenir shop for anyone that wants to rock any branded gear.
